#2a2c2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2a2c2e is composed of 16.5% red, 17.3%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.7% cyan, 4.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 82% black. It has a hue angle of 210 degrees, a saturation of 4.5% and a lightness of 17.3%. #2a2c2e color hex could be obtained by blending #54585c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#2a2c2e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2a2c2e has RGB values of R:42, G:44,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 2763822.
